#2. Luke Harper preparing for his WWE exit?

It's a known fact that Luke Harper wants to leave the company, however, he's been forced to see out his contract by the powers that be. The former Intercontinental Champion doesn't have an option.

He returned to TV recently to be a part of the storyline featuring Erick Rowan, Roman Reigns and Daniel Bryan.

Harper is back in the abyss again but he could be setting the groundwork for his time after he leaves the company.

As per a report from WrestlingNews.co, the former Wyatt Family member trademarked his non-WWE name - Brodie Lee, on November 26th and that's a big enough hint of his exit.

Harper's contract was originally supposed to end by now but WWE added on a few extra months that he missed due to injury.

The underrated Superstar is a proven commodity in the independent scene and could be an asset to AEW if he wishes to sign up with WWE's rivals when his contract expires soon.


#3. Vince McMahon lifts the ban on a prohibited word

'Wrestler' is not on the banned list anymore! Vince McMahon's age-old dictate of referring to wrestlers as Superstars has finally been relaxed for good.

Dave Meltzer was asked about the word possibly being unbanned by a Twitter user and the Wrestling Observer journalist replied with a straightforward 'yes'.
